What’s there to see and do in Lone Wolf?
While you're exploring the area, Lone Wolf Ballfield and Quartz Mountain are a couple of picturesque spots to get outside and enjoy nature. While here, Quartz Mountain State Park and Lake Altus Dam are other places worth a visit.
What’s a holiday rental in Lone Wolf like?
Holiday rentals are privately owned properties you can book for a few days, or a quick weekend, in Lone Wolf. Holiday rentals offer extras like laundry facilities and kitchens so you'll have everything you need. If you're concerned about a clean environment, holiday rentals can offer a sense of seclusion away from public hotel lifts and busy lobbies while still allowing you the experience of travel. You'll also have more space in a holiday rental than in a standard hotel, which is another reason why a holiday rental is a great option for a family trip or a small group gathering.
